General News of Friday, 4 May 2007
Source: --
Fuel prices go up again
New petroleum prices will be released with effect from today to reflect the rising cost of crude oil on the international market.
The new prices, which come barely a month after the prices were adjusted by the National Petroleum Authority (NPA) and the oil marketing companies (OMCs), will see premium petrol move up from ¢8,202.54 per litre to ¢8,858.74, representing approximately eight per cent increase.

Business News of Thursday, 11 December 2008
Source: Story by Isaac Yeboah
Petrol price slashed 17%
The National Petroleum Authority, (NPA), has announced a 17.17 percent slash off the price of petrol in Ghana, effective Friday morning.
The authority’s Chief Executive Officer, John Attafuah was on national television, GTV Thursday night to announce the ‘Christmas present’ to Ghanaians and explained that the reduction brings a gallon of petrol to “GH¢3.15 per gallon or ¢31,500 in the old currency.”
